Description

Swift's Green Farmhouse is an early 19th-century building consisting of two parallel ranges. It is two storeys high and constructed of red brick with some grey headers. The roof is tiled. The farmhouse features two casement windows with vertical glazing bars only. There is a simple doorcase that includes a flat wooden weather hood.
